Staindrop Road is in Durham and in Durham district. DH1 5XS is located in the Framwellgate and Newton Hall elect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of City of Durham. This postcode has been in use since 1980-01-01.

Safety

Is Staindrop Road dangerous?

In 2023, 113 crimes were reported near Staindrop Road . 58% of streets in the UK are more dangerous. This street can be considered safe. The most common type of crime was violence and sexual offences. Crime rate was measured within a 0.5 mile radius of DH1 5XS.
